80 Russell Street

History of 80 Russell Street

1901:

William Powell, 62, stonemason,  b Cambridge

Elizabeth, 56, b Balsham


1911:

William John Darnell. 44, hospital porter, b Trumpington

Marianne, 38, b Aldershot

William James, 9, b Cambridge

Elsie Marian, 3, b Cambridge

Mary Hanton, mother in law, widow, b Ireland


1913:

William Darnell, hospital porter


1962:

Alfred Butler
